Timekeepers have the following duties:

  • To record times for track athletes where there is no photo-finish equipment.
  • To record times for track athletes as back-up to the photo-finish equipment.
  • To record and call lap times for races over one lap.
  • To record split times in relays.

Is triple jump a track or field event?

Triple jump is a field event. Field events are held in the field located within the track. Running events that are held on the track are track events. Field events include triple jump, long jump, high jump, hammer throw, discus throw, shot put, pole vault, and javelin throw.

What is the difference between track and field events?

Track events all take place on a running track around the field. They include the 100 metres, hurdles and relay races.Field events all take place on the field within the track, they include throwing sports such as the javlin and jumping sports such as the high jump.
